Impressive Library
If you want to experience the entire library then visit on the weekdays. That will give further access to the book stacks on floors 6-9. The single escalator (in fluorescent yellow) would have been an interesting experience (see photo). On floor five (the mixing chamber) walk over to the overlook and take in the view down to the main floor and the surrounding glass and steel. For an intense color experience go to the 4th floor (meeting rooms) which was painted floor to ceiling in 13 shades of red.

Interesting Building, Very Helpful Staff
So many people raved about this library, I knew I had to see it. It definitely is on the tourist route, and you can get a handout guide at several places in the library to let you know what you’ll see on each floor. The building is architecturally interesting, there are some excellent views and there is some nice random art up in various places. I couldn’t believe how many desks and study areas there were. However, it seemed really quite there on a Sunday afternoon. The staff was really nice and helpful regarding how to get around the library and providing tourist input for outside the library.
